Aggregation is the process of combining multiple pieces of data into a summary form or single value that represents a larger set. This technique is crucial for simplifying complex data sets, enabling easier analysis and visualization while preserving essential information. Through aggregation, one can derive insights from vast amounts of data, making it an essential practice in data cleaning and preprocessing as well as in addressing challenges posed by big data and real-time visualization.
congrats on reading the definition of aggregation. now let's actually learn it.
Aggregation helps in reducing the volume of data while retaining its essential features, making it easier to analyze.
Common methods of aggregation include summing, averaging, and counting distinct values within a dataset.
In big data contexts, effective aggregation techniques can significantly improve performance by minimizing the amount of data processed during real-time analysis.
Data aggregation is critical in preprocessing steps to clean datasets by identifying trends and outliers before detailed analysis.
Visualization tools often rely on aggregated data to present clear insights and trends rather than overwhelming users with raw data.
Review Questions
How does aggregation enhance the data cleaning process, and what specific methods are commonly employed?
Aggregation enhances the data cleaning process by allowing analysts to summarize large datasets, making it easier to identify trends, outliers, and errors. Common methods of aggregation include calculating averages, sums, or counts, which help distill complex information into actionable insights. This simplification aids in detecting anomalies or inconsistencies that might require further investigation before deeper analysis takes place.
Discuss the role of aggregation in overcoming the challenges of big data and real-time visualization.
Aggregation plays a crucial role in managing the challenges posed by big data and real-time visualization by condensing large volumes of information into manageable summaries. By aggregating data, analysts can focus on key insights without getting lost in the noise of extensive raw datasets. This is especially important for real-time applications where quick decision-making is necessary; thus, aggregation allows for immediate visualization of relevant metrics rather than processing every single data point.
Evaluate the implications of using aggregation techniques on the accuracy of insights derived from big data analytics.
While aggregation techniques are essential for managing big data, they can also impact the accuracy of insights derived from analytics. On one hand, they facilitate quicker decision-making and clearer visualizations; however, excessive aggregation can lead to loss of detail and potentially obscure critical information. Therefore, striking a balance between effective summarization and preserving essential nuances is vital to ensure that the derived insights remain accurate and actionable.
Related terms
Data Summarization: The process of reducing detailed data into a concise form, highlighting key trends and patterns.
Data Transformation: The process of converting data from one format or structure to another, often to make it more suitable for analysis.
Data Cubes: A multi-dimensional array of values, used to represent data for complex analyses and efficient retrieval.